Why UK Bakeries Must Get Energy Efficient

Bakeries notoriously use a great deal of energy. As well as basic energy needs — like lighting and heat — they require energy to power ovens, mixers, fridges and freezers. This can often create huge energy bills, while profit margins can shrink due to a rise in energy prices.Now, more so than ever, it’s important for bakers to assess their energy use and set up steps to make sure they’re more efficient. By doing this, not only can they improve their bottom line, but they can also make their businesses more sustainable —reducing their impact on the environment. 

Fortunately for bakers, there are a lot of ways in which they can save energy. While the changes may seem small, the combined results can be huge. In fact, if a business cuts its energy use by 20 percent, this could represent the same benefit as a five percent increase in sales. So, it really does pay to pay attention to energy waste.
